There Are No Current Plans To Bring Outlast To Wii U

Red Barrels has confirmed that it has no current plans to release a Wii U version of Outlast. The game is a first-person survival horror title starring an investigative journalist, Miles Upshur, who tries to stay alive long enough to discover the secret behind an eerie asylum. Outlast is available on PC, PlayStation 4 and Xbox One.

“Sorry, but at this moment, there no plans to bring Outlast to the Wii U,” the developer said.
